Our top 10 tips for Successful Event Management will help you to master the fine art of planning a memorable and effective event.

1. Begin Early

If your event is a massive event you should realistically start intending it four to six weeks in advance. Smaller events require a minimum of one month to plan. To maintain the last run up to the event flowing easily, attempt to make sure that all vendor contracts are completed a few weeks before the event.

2. Always remain Flexible

Over the course of planning the event, things will change. Whether it is event times, locations or perhaps the sort of event you are hosting, you want to ensure that you’re flexible and will meet the changing demands.

3Negotiate

Despite what many vendors will let you know, what’s negotiable. Remember that with each occasion there’ll be unforeseen expenses, so try to pay off as low a cost as you can. Determine your budget before meeting a vendor, and offer to pay 5-10% lower than this figure. Your vendor may put up a struggle, but finally they wish to win your business.

4. Assign Responsibilities

Split the various elements of the event into sections (e.g. enrollment, catering, transport), and assign a section to each member of your team. Since they’re solely responsible for their own section they will be much more clued into small detail varies.

5. Share status updates through the cloud

With the cloud comes many benefits, and cooperating with your team couldn’t be simpler. In order to keep everyone on precisely the identical page, make a fundamental manual or document that details everything to do with the event, such as vendor contracts, attendee info, along with the floor plan. With a shared record everyone can refer back to it whenever they’re unsure, and your whole team can see if something is out of place.

6. Have a Backup Plan For Your NWI Event

It is rare that an occasion is ever pulled off without at least one issue, an item may not turn up or an important person may arrive late. Evaluate the most important assets your event will have, and make a backup plan for each. If a variety of problems emerge later on, triage them and decide whether an alternative can be found, or if it should be cut completely in the occasion.

7. Do a Thorough Run-Through – Practice Makes Perfect

Approximately two weeks before the event, do a run through of the whole event process. Often complications have been emphasized at these meetings, and you will have time to correct them.

8. Be Photogenic 

Pictures paint a thousand words, and posting favorable photographs on the internet is an excellent way to demonstrate the success of your event. If you have the budget employ a professional photographer, they will be more clued in to the sorts of photos that are needed and will approach one for particulars. Ask for a number of shots to be sure you cover all bases like a snap of the full room, photos of occasion branding, and a lot of photographs of attendees enjoying themselves.

9. Get Online!!

An event is the best way to your social media presence. Create a custom hashtag to your event on Twitter and invite your followers to tweet about it. Likewise create an occasion on Facebook, and invite your visitors to tag the occasion in related posts. Publish your photos once the case is over and actively encourage users to label themselves.

10. Don’t forget to follow-up

Once the event is finished, many organizers fall into a common pitfall — taking a break. While the logistics may be done it’s important to be proactive in following up with attendees, be it over email or on social media, to show the success of this function.
